PEM Electrolyzer Trends and Forecast

The future of the global PEM electrolyzer market looks promising with opportunities in the power generation, transportation, industry energy, industry feedstock, and building heating & power applications. The global PEM electrolyzer market is expected to reach an estimated $2.4 billion by 2030 with a CAGR of 22.0% from 2024 to 2030. The major drivers for this market are growing demand for green hydrogen, rising demand for environmentally-friendly fuel, and increasing focus towards rural electrification.

Lucintel forecasts that above 2 MW is expected to witness highest growth over the forecast period.

APAC is expected to witness highest growth over the forecast period due to expanding number of domestic and commercial spaces in the region.

PEM Electrolyzer Market Driver and Challenges

Just like any other market, the PEM electrolyzer market has its growth and development drivers and challenges. These factors include technology, economic, and regulatory policies, which also affect the market trends and opportunities.

The factors responsible for driving the pem electrolyzer market include:

1. Technological Advancements: Growth of the market is propelled by the developments in PEM electrolyzer technology in terms of effective membranes and catalysts. Increasing efficiency and cost-effectiveness make PEM electrolyzer more appealing for hydrogen production.

2. Government Incentives and Policies: Supporting government policies and incentives like subsidies and grants are leading the market towards the use of PEM electrolyzer. Supportive policies and investments aimed at promoting hydrogen technologies and projects are enabling development in the market.

3. Increasing needs for Clean Energy: The increasing concavity for clean and green energy has made people explore PEM electrolyzers. Hydrogen carriers fit well in the climate strategies being undertaken because they emit no carbons.

4. Cost Reduction Efforts: Polices to increase the production of PEM electrolyzer through mass production and technological advancement are making the cost of hydrogen less expensive. It is envisioned that reducing costs could lead to wider uptake of the technology.

5. Industrial and Transportation Applications: In particular the increasing utilization of PEM electrolyzers and hydrogen fuel cell vehicles for industrial applications is contributing to the growth of the market. Diverse application range of PEM technology makes it proper for different areas of high consumption.

Challenges in the pem electrolyzer market are:

1. High Production Costs: The price of the PEM electrolyzer systems initial structure is rather which could be considered as one of the factors preventing penetration in the market. It is indeed true that taken separately, the diluted costs decrease will be on many major issues for the market.

2. Regulatory and Certification Requirements: Due to the nature of the processes, the certification process may be long and difficult. Nothing is more critical to get into and grow within the market than meeting standards for safety and performance.

3. Technology Scalability: It is technically and economically challenging to scale the PEM electrolyzer assembly technology to the level suitable for end use hydrogen generation systems. The ability to scale in the market while ensuring effectiveness remains a key fundamental to the growth of the market.

4. Supply Chain and Material Availability: Issues of supply chain management or availability of certain strategic materials may limit production and increase costs. In order to maintain stability of production, it is essential to ensure that within BSC, reliable sources of the vital core parts are in place.

5. Market Competition: There are various contenders within the PEM electrolyzer market as each player endeavors to capture a share in the market. For companies, the challenge is how to integrate differentiated products and technologies, whilst also managing competition.

Presence of the market drivers such as advancements in technology, government subsidies and an increasing clean energy appetite will impact the PEM electrolyzer market. On the other hand, there are challenges such as high manufacturing costs, regulatory compliance and technological advancement that shape the market. Understanding all these drivers and challenges is key to maneuvering within the market and concomitant growth can even be attained.
